Sun Almanac for Echo Heights, North Carolina
Astronomical Sunrise 04:51 AM?Astronomical sunrise occurs when the Sun is 18° below the horizon and the sky begins to brighten from a completly darkened state.
Nautical Sunrise 05:27 AM?Nautical sunrise (or nautical dawn) is the precise moment when the sun's center is 12° below the horizon in the morning. It marks the beginning of nautical twilight, allowing pilots/mariners to see the horizon.
Civil Sunrise 06:00 AM?Civil sunrise is the moment in the morning when the sun's center is 6° below the horizon. It marks the start of morning civil twilight, providing enough natural light for most, outdoor activities without artificial lighting. It typically occurs roughly 20-30 minutes before actual sunrise.
Sunrise 06:28 AM?Sunrise (or sunup) is the moment when the upper rim of the Sun appears on the horizon in the morning. It marks the end of the twilight phase, often accompanied by distinct atmospheric colors.

Daylight: 13 Hours 45 Minutes?Daylight hours are the period of time between local sunrise and sunset, representing the daily portion of sunlight. These hours change in length based on season, Earth's tilt, and latitude.

Sunset 8:13 PM?The sunset is defined in astronomy as the moment the upper limb of the Sun disappears below the horizon. It marks the end of daylight and is often accompanied by distinct atmospheric colors. It also signals the beginning of twilight.
Civil Sunset 8:41 PM?Civil sunset (or evening civil twilight) occurs when the center of the sun is 6° below the horizon, marking the end of the brightest twilight phase. It typically occurs roughly 20-30 minutes after sunset, providing enough light for most outdoor activities to continue without artificial light.
Nautical Sunset 9:14 PM?Nautical sunset occurs when the sun's center is 12° below the horizon, marking the end of nautical twilight. This phase, following civil twilight, allows the horizon to remain visible, enabling mariners to take accurate star sights for navigation. The sky is dark, but some ambient light remains
Astronomical Sunset 9:50 PM?Astronomical sunrise occurs when the Sun drops to 18° below the horizon. This causes the sky to enter a completly darkened state.
